Palma.—Sa Pobla Council and the local trade association announced new plans yesterday to revive the popular and famous local Sunday market.
The market used to attract vast numbers of tourists to the area but that has changed over the last few years. The local council explained they have been in touch with tour operators to set up guided tours to the local markets every Sunday during the summer of 2015.
The council’s idea is to make the most of the number of tourists visiting near by areas of Puerto Alcudia and Pollensa, and encourage them to head to sa Pobla to visit the market.
